The Doors: The Road of Excess is this raw, introspective look into the life and legacy of Jim Morrison, filtered through the voices of his friends and collaborators. It’s not your typical documentary; it kind of meanders through memories and anecdotes that feel both personal and profound. You get a real sense of the atmosphere surrounding Morrison—his brilliance, his struggles, and the chaotic energy he brought to everything. The pacing is a bit uneven, but that just adds to the authenticity of these reminiscences. There’s no flashy editing or effects; it’s all about the stories and the impact he had on those around him. It’s a fascinating piece for anyone who wants to dive deeper into the myth of Morrison beyond the music.
